K-pop super group LE SSERAFIM return for third collaboration in Overwatch this season
K-pop group LE SSERAFIM are returning to Overwatch for a third collaboration, revealed via a teaser in the trailer for the game's upcoming season four, "Heroes of Busan." The tie-in appears timed to coincide with the group's performance at BlizzCon's closing ceremony in Anaheim on 13 September, which marks the convention's first return in some time, and points to fresh in-game skins alongside possible new music.
The partnership began in 2023 around the group's first BlizzCon appearance, which also produced the collaboration track "Perfect Night," followed by an additional skin set added last year. LE SSERAFIM are currently touring Japan as part of their PUREFLOW World Tour, promoting their second studio album, PUREFLOW Pt. 1, before heading to the US for BlizzCon and further tour dates, with fans speculating the trailer's teased music clip could signal a new song.
